Output deabae8359e6385a77a033f4a74c7974977c05189d5d9b2a90628a4c294864c6:36

value
415000
script pubkey
OP_0 OP_PUSHBYTES_20 198f12dd1e4b2cdc366752ad27efabd5b982705a
address
bc1qrx839hg7fvkdcdn822kj0mat6kucyuz6amn0hf
transaction
deabae8359e6385a77a033f4a74c7974977c05189d5d9b2a90628a4c294864c6